In addition to and notwithstanding the provisions set forth in Article I, the following rules and regulations are established for the sue of Haines Memorial State Park.
The Town of Barrington has entered into a park use agreement with the Department of Environmental Management for the State of Rhode Island, wherein the State of Rhode Island has maintained ownership of but has transferred to the Town of Barrington the care, control, maintenance and preservation of that area known as "Haines Memorial State Park."
A. 
In order to promote and protect the health, safety, comfort and welfare of the Town's inhabitants, the Town of Barrington, through its Town Council, desires to establish rules and regulations for the use of Haines Memorial State Park. Accordingly, the use of Haines Memorial State Park shall be governed by those rules and regulations established and set forth in Chapter 144, Public Lands, Use of, pertaining to park and recreation areas as well as the provisions of Article I herein.
B. 
All applicable rules and regulations pertaining to the use of park and recreation areas, as promulgated by Chapter 144, Public Lands, Use of, and this chapter shall apply and become the rules and regulations for the use of Haines State Memorial Park.
